§ 1350 — Interested party disqualified on behalf of Commissioner

Vermont·Title 21 Title 21: Labor·Ch. 17 Chapter 017: Unemployment Compensation
A person shall not participate on behalf of the Commissioner in any case in which he or she is an interested party. (Amended 1959, No. 329 (Adj. Sess.), § 22, eff. March 1, 1961; 1961, No. 210, § 15, eff. July 11, 1961.)
